A psychiatric client is given a sedative to produce a calming effect, and instead the client becomes more agitated. What is the term for this medication effect?
 
  A) Medication toxicity
  B) Potentiation
  C) Paradoxical effect
  D) Anaphylaxis

Answer to Question 1

C
Feedback:
In a paradoxical effect, the client's response is opposite to that which is desired. Medication toxicity is a harmful effect that results from an increased blood level of the medication beyond its therapeutic level. Potentiation occurs when two drugs multiply the effects of the drugs and anaphylaxis is a serious side effect caused by an allergic reaction to the medication.
